Tuesday morning frost warning

Frost Warningfor the Upper Derwent Valley forecast district Issued at 12:18pm on Monday 17 October 2022. Frosts with temperatures down to -1 degrees are forecast for Tuesday morning in parts of the Upper Derwent Valley forecast district. The Frost Warning for the Midlands and South East forecast districts has been cancelled.
